Boba Therapy and Critical Race Love: APIDA Women-Identified Professionals at the Community College
Cindy N. Phu1; Sarah Kwon1; Ketmani Kouanchao2; Que P. Dang1; Dan K. Huynh1; Jessie F. Wang1; Joanna Chen Cham1; Carrie M. Afuso1
New Directions for Community Colleges, n209-210 p99-107 2025
With the backdrop of the pandemic, rise of anti-Asian hate, and mental health crises, we came together in 2020 to resist returning to "business as usual" and manifest radical love to build toward hopefulness. With Critical Race Theory (CRT) and Praxis of Critical Race Love (PCRL) as our theoretical framework, we share our mixed-method research through the lens of Critical Race Ethnography (CRE) with data, artifacts, and counternarratives as first-generation and multi-generation APIDAs navigating our community college in unprecedented times. Through the symbolic representation of "boba therapy," we call for the continued cultivation of a third space of safety beyond the home and academic work spaces to stand in solidarity, find connections, build community, and be grounded in love for each other.
